Across Albania, Orthodox Christians gathered in churches on the Sunday of the Veneration of the Holy Cross, one of the most significant moments during the journey of Great Lent. During the services, the faithful participated in the traditional veneration of the Holy Cross and received flowers as a blessing, symbolizing spiritual encouragement on the path toward Pascha.
At the Cathedral of the Resurrection of Christ Cathedral in Tirana, the celebration was presided over by Archbishop Ioannis of Albania, with the participation of a large number of Orthodox faithful. In his message, the Archbishop emphasized that every meaningful effort in life requires carrying one’s cross.
In the Cathedral of Saint George Cathedral of Fier, the Divine Liturgy was celebrated by Metropolitan Nicholas of Apollonia and Fier. At the conclusion of the service, he presided over a memorial service for the repose of the soul of Theofan Noli (1882–1965).
Meanwhile, Metropolitan Anthony of Elbasan presided over the Divine Liturgy at the Church of Saint Athanasius Church Elbasan. In Berat, Metropolitan Asti of Berat celebrated the service at the Cathedral of Saint Demetrius Cathedral Berat, while the Metropolitan of Korçë officiated at the Cathedral of the Resurrection.
In Gjirokastër, Metropolitan Nathaniel of Gjirokastër presided over the Divine Liturgy at the Cathedral of the Resurrection. In his sermon, he reminded the faithful that through the Cross Christ calls believers to continue the Lenten struggle with enthusiasm and joy—through prayer, worship, charity, and love, accompanied by sacrifice.
He encouraged the faithful to hold firmly to the Cross and to follow the living example of Christ throughout their spiritual journey.
In sermons delivered across parishes throughout Albania, clergy emphasized that Christ shed His blood for the salvation of humanity, calling believers to remain steadfast in faith as they continue their Lenten preparation for the celebration of the Resurrection.
